Method

Preparing the Lamb

  1. 1

    Sear the Lamb

    In a large pot, heat olive oil over medium-high heat. Add the lamb cubes and sear them on all sides until browned, about 5-7 minutes. Remove the lamb and set aside.

  2. 2

    Cook the Aromatics

    In the same pot, add the chopped onion and minced garlic. Sauté until the onion becomes translucent, about 3-4 minutes.

  3. 3

    Deglaze with Wine

    Pour in the red wine, scraping the bottom of the pot to deglaze. Let it simmer for about 5 minutes until the wine reduces by half.

  4. 4

    Add Broth and Herbs

    Return the seared lamb to the pot. Add beef broth, thyme, rosemary, salt, and black pepper. Bring to a simmer.

  5. 5

    Braise the Lamb

    Cover the pot and reduce heat to low. Let it braise for 1.5 to 2 hours, or until the lamb is tender.

Cooking the Pasta

  1. 6

    Cook Linguini

    While the lamb is braising, b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the linguini and cook according to package instructions until al dente, about 8-10 minutes. Drain and set aside.

Adding Vegetables

  1. 7

    Prepare Fava Beans and Asparagus

    In the last 15 minutes of braising the lamb, add the shelled fava beans and asparagus tips to the pot. Stir gently to combine.

Finishing the Dish

  1. 8

    Combine and Serve

    Once the lamb is tender and the vegetables are cooked, combine the braised lamb mixture with the cooked linguini. Toss well to coat the pasta in the sauce. Serve hot, topped with grated Parmesan cheese.
